As I continue to find older obscure and crazy movies, this week I found one that I’d never heard of before titled The Brain. The movie was released in 1988 and it’s a pretty crazy, cheesy, and entertaining movie because of it’s over-the-top plot and cheesy special effects.

In the film, “a psychologist with an increasingly popular TV show brainwashes his audiences using a giant living brain. A mischievous high school student is sent to the psychologist's institute, and becomes determined to expose him.”

The Brain was directed by Edward Hunt. The film follows a teenage boy named Jim who becomes the target of a mysterious organization led by a megalomaniacal scientist, Dr. Anthony Blakely, who has developed a powerful psychic brain that he plans to use to take over the world.

As the story unfolds, Jim is pursued by the organization, and he must use his wit and ingenuity to outsmart the villains in the story and save himself and his friends.

The film's absurdity and campy tone have made it a favorite among fans of B-horror movies. Additionally, the film's use of practical effects and makeup, including the giant pulsating brain are part of its charm.
